National Day for Truth & Reconciliation Day Trip

September 30 @ 1:00 pm 4:00 pm

Want to Learn, Explore & Celebrate Community Together?

Bring your family and join us for a family-fun community trip to Queen’s Park in New Westminster in observance of National Day for Truth and Reconciliation. We’ll go to the event together and have an opportunity to learn more about Indigenous history and culture, listen to guest speakers, and take part in meaningful community activities.
The event will include guest speakers, drumming and dancing, a teaching Pow Wow, a ceremony, food, and community vendors. It’s a welcoming opportunity for newcomers and families to learn, reflect, and connect with the local community.

🧡 Let’s Go Together!
We will meet at ISSofBC New Westminster and walk to Queen’s Park South Fields together. Families are welcome to join us!
